The Miners' Pension Scheme: A Brief Overview

Alright, let's get down to the basics. The Miners' Pension Scheme (MPS) is a pension scheme for former coal miners in the UK. This includes those who worked in the coal mines, as well as their dependents. The scheme has a long and complex history, evolving over time. Originally, it was set up to provide financial security for those who had dedicated their working lives to the dangerous and physically demanding work of coal mining. The scheme is a massive one, with thousands of members and significant assets. The complexities of the scheme are the reason why it attracts so much attention. Its current structure, including its funding and management, has been the subject of debate, particularly concerning the split of surplus funds. Key Components of the Miners' Pension Scheme

Let's break down some of the most critical parts of the Miners' Pension Scheme. First up is the funding. The scheme's funding comes from a variety of sources, including contributions from the government, the pension fund itself, and investment returns. These funds are used to pay out pensions to members. The health of the funding is crucial for the scheme's ability to meet its obligations long-term. Investment strategies are another key piece. The trustees of the scheme are responsible for investing the fund's assets in order to generate returns. These returns help to support pension payments. The investment strategy must balance risk and reward to maximize the fund's potential while protecting its assets.

Governance plays a vital role in the Miners' Pension Scheme. The scheme is overseen by a board of trustees, who are responsible for making important decisions. These decisions include managing the fund, ensuring compliance with regulations, and safeguarding the interests of its members. Transparency and accountability are very important. The trustees operate with a high degree of scrutiny to ensure everything runs smoothly. Regulations play a big role in shaping how the scheme operates. The government and regulatory bodies set rules and standards that the scheme must follow. The regulations are in place to protect the members.

Recent News and Developments in the UK Miners' Pension Scheme

Okay, let's get into the juicy bits – the latest news! The UK Miners' Pension Scheme has been making headlines recently. Several key developments are impacting its members and the wider industry. Firstly, we've seen continuing discussions around the surplus funds within the scheme. There has been a long-running debate regarding the division of any surplus funds. The government and the scheme's trustees have been in talks to determine how these funds will be distributed. This is a very sensitive subject, as it directly affects the amount of money available for members. The allocation of surplus funds is a central point of the recent discussions. Understanding this will help you understand the other pieces of the scheme.

Secondly, there have been some updates regarding the valuation of the scheme's assets. This is the process of assessing the value of the scheme's investments and liabilities. These valuations determine the scheme's financial health and its ability to meet its obligations. Periodic valuations are conducted to ensure that the scheme is on track. These assessments can lead to changes in investment strategies or benefit levels. So, these valuations are closely watched by members.

Thirdly, there have been updates regarding the scheme's investment strategy. The trustees are constantly looking at how the fund is invested to maximize returns while managing risk. Recent adjustments might include changes in the asset allocation. This could lead to a shift in the balance of the investments.
